Overview
This repository is organized in a Gitea-friendly repository structure and contains two applications:
1. HostAvailabilityMonitor
The monitor checks technical reachability and writes:
- rolling file logs
- Windows Application Event Log
- email notifications for failures, recoveries, and a daily status summary
- a state file for transition detection, cooldown handling, and once-per-day summary tracking
2. BizTalkMonitorConfigGenerator
The generator reads BizTalk artifacts and creates a monitor configuration from them.
The goal is to avoid manually maintaining the target list and instead derive it directly from BizTalk.

Supported BizTalk sources
Send Ports
By default, only started send ports are included.
Optionally, the secondary transport of a send port can also be included. Secondary transports using the SMTP adapter are intentionally excluded from monitor target generation because their BizTalk address usually represents an email recipient list rather than a network endpoint.
Receive Locations
By default, only enabled receive locations are included.

HostAvailabilityMonitor: mail and status behavior
The monitor can send three kinds of emails:
- Failure email when an endpoint changes from available to unavailable
- Recovery email when an endpoint changes from unavailable back to available
- Daily status email once per day at or after a configured local time, default 14:00 local server time
The daily summary is intentionally not implemented as a second Windows task or a separate internal scheduler.
Instead, the behavior is:
- the normal scheduled monitor run starts as usual
- on every run, the monitor checks whether the configured local time has already been reached
- the first run at or after that time sends the daily summary email
- only one daily summary email is sent per calendar day
- the daily summary is marked as sent only if SMTP delivery succeeded
This keeps the solution resilient and simple for BizTalk server operations.

Daily summary content
The daily status email contains:
- monitor name
- environment
- machine name
- time window from local midnight until send time
- today's successful and failed probe counts based on the current day's rolling log
- a current snapshot of the latest monitor run
- a list of currently unavailable endpoints including:
- application
- name
- endpoint
- kind
- status
- detail
- host/port/HTTP status when available
Note:
The daily counters are derived from the current day's rolling log file. If that evaluation fails for any reason, email delivery still continues; the counters fall back to 0 and the incident is logged.

Generated target names
To make logs and alert emails easy to understand, the generator creates descriptive names such as:
SendPort: SAP_Outbound (Primary) [WCF-SQL]SendPort: PartnerA_SFTP (Secondary) [SFTP]ReceiveLocation: InboundOrders / RL_FileDrop [FILE]
The business ApplicationName of the generated target is resolved in this order:
ArtifactMappingsApplicationMappings- BizTalk application name as fallback
Generator logging and resilience
The generator is designed defensively:
- daily rolling logs
- retries when appending to the log file
- event log is best effort only
- atomic output file writing (
.tmp+ rename) - existing target file is backed up as
.bakbefore overwrite - unsupported endpoints are logged and skipped
- discovery continues even if individual artifacts are unusable
Monitor logging and resilience
The monitor is also defensive:
- daily rolling logs
- default retention of 5 days
- event log writes are best effort only
- state file is written atomically
- failure/recovery emails follow explicit notification rules
- daily summary is sent only once per day
- the summary is marked as sent only after successful SMTP delivery
- targets that look like SMTP/email recipient lists are handled defensively as
Skippedand do not raise DOWN alerts - log parsing or SMTP errors do not crash the monitor run hard
